    You have a nearly perfect amount of haste, good mastery, strong gear, only two major concerns. Your spirit is REALLY low for your ilvl and coupled with that you have no points in moonglow....how is your mana longevity? You have a good mana pool, but horribly low regen. Have you given that same gear some testing with a moonglow build to see how it compares to a furor build?

    Regarding ur armory:
    Gem 40 int in all slots if ur socket bonus is lower than 20 int. If the socket bonus is 20 int, try and meet it. Just use a blue and a yellow gem for the meta requirement, wherever the socket bonus is better.
    If u raid 10 mans, at ur gear level, I'd say it ain't worth to reforge haste till 2004 for the WG tick. Just keep it at 1.5k for the RG tick and reforge mastery. Mastery is very good in 10 mans especially if u take advantage of it (always WG first and then cast RJs so the RJs get the mastery etc). Even I have a hard time deciding if I should drop my haste back so I can get more mastery.
    Regarding your specc: I see that it is aimed more at raid healing because you don't have naturalist. Anyways I believe my specc is stronger because of the following: In my case Furor>Moonglow. Yes, 2/3 genesis + 1point Blessing of the Grove >> 2 pts Blessing of the grove, but you miss out some great talents:
    -Natures Swiftness: I saved numerous lives with it in raids. I couldnt heal without it.
    -Swift Rejuv: You need about 5k haste rating to make this talent obsolete. With ur haste lvl u get about 0.15 seconds of the GCD, so this talent imo is still very strong.
    -Naturalist: This is a very good talent all-around considering that with 3 RJs up u get 1.45 seconds cast time for Nourish and also a lower cast time for Healing touch which you should always use with a Clearcasting proc (only use regrowth when clearcasting when in tree form or if u know that healing touch is going to overheal).
    So what u basically gain is a little more healing from ur hots due to genesis, but you lose all these talents... It ain't worth it imo.
